Description
Martin Luther King Jr. Promenade is a 12-acre linear park and memorial promenade in San Diego, California, in the United States. Children's Park lies within the promenade. The promenade was dedicated in 1992.

A Great Tribute to Dr. King's Legacy, but Needs Some Care! The Martin Luther King, Jr. Promenade is a beautiful and serene walkway in downtown San Diego. As someone who walks this pathway every morning, I love how the promenade honors Dr. King's values of justice, equality, and unity, providing a peaceful space to reflect amidst the bustling city. It's located conveniently near the Gaslamp Quarter, making it a great spot for both tourists and locals to pause and appreciate the surrounding artwork and tributes to civil rights history. The promenade is well-designed, with informative plaques and sculptures that provide insight into Dr. King's legacy. It's wonderful to have such an important cultural and historical landmark right in the heart of downtown. Walking along this path is both inspiring and calming, and it stands as a proud reminder of the progress made and the work still ahead of us. That said, I hope the city will address some of the maintenance concerns, particularly the marker located at the entrance near 5th Avenue and East Harbor Drive. Unfortunately, this marker has been in disrepair for some time and doesn't reflect the pride and care this space deserves. With some attention to these details, the promenade could truly shine as a symbol of Dr. King's impact and the city’s dedication to honoring his legacy.
